Jim’s Early Life

Young

Jim Carroll was born in Manhattan, New York City, on August 1, 1949. He grew up in an Irish Catholic family and attended Catholic schools for most of his childhood. He showed a talent for writing at a young age and began keeping a journal when he was just twelve years old. His father was a bartender, and his mother worked as a secretary.

Jim’s Love for Basketball

Basketball

Jim Carroll had a deep love for basketball, and it was one of the few things that kept him going during his tumultuous teenage years. He played for his high school team at Trinity School in New York City, and he was a talented player. Carroll dreamed of playing for the NBA, but his addiction and other issues derailed his plans.

The Start of Addiction

Addiction

Jim Carroll’s addiction started when he was just thirteen years old. He began smoking marijuana and taking pills, which soon escalated to heroin use. He was living on the streets and committing petty crimes to support his habit. His addiction was all-consuming, and it took over his life.

The Writing of The Basketball Diaries

Jim

Jim Carroll began writing The Basketball Diaries in his early twenties while he was in rehab for his addiction. The book was a collection of his journal entries from his teenage years, chronicling his struggles with addiction, crime, and basketball. It was published in 1978 and became a best-seller, launching Carroll’s career as a writer.

The Movie Adaptation

Basketball

The Basketball Diaries was adapted into a movie in 1995, starring Leonardo DiCaprio as Jim Carroll. The movie was controversial due to its depiction of drug use and violence, but it received critical acclaim. The movie helped to bring Jim Carroll’s story to a wider audience, and it remains a cult classic today.

Jim’s Later Life

Jim

Jim Carroll continued to write after the success of The Basketball Diaries. He published several other books and also worked as a musician. He died on September 11, 2009, at the age of 60, from a heart attack. His legacy lives on through his writing and music, and The Basketball Diaries remains a powerful and influential book today.
